How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Actually Works
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your tile floor is restored to its original condition. We understand the importance of acting fast, which is why we’ll have our team on site within 60 minutes of your call. Our process involves extracting water, drying the area, and then repairing or replacing damaged materials. We use specialized equipment like desiccant dehumidifiers and water extractors to get the job done efficiently.
Step 1: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use a water extractor to remove standing water from your tile floor, reducing the risk of further damage. This process typically takes 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the affected area. We’ll also use a wet/dry vacuum to remove water from the subfloor and surrounding areas.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use desiccant d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air, ensuring your tile floor dries completely. This step is crucial in preventing mold growth and further damage. Our technicians will monitor the drying process using moisture meters to ensure everything is dry before we proceed.
Step 3: Repair or Replacement
Once the area is dry, we’ll assess the damage to your tile floor and surrounding materials. If necessary, we’ll repair or replace damaged materials to ensure your floor is safe and functional. Our technicians are skilled in tile repair and replacement, and we’ll work with you to find the best solution for your budget and needs.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your tile floor is completely dry and free of any damage. We’ll also clean the area to remove any remaining dirt, grime, or mold. This step is essential in preventing future water damage and ensuring your home remains safe and healthy.

Warning Signs You Need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of hidden moisture in your tile floor. Don’t ignore these smells, they can show mold growth or further damage. Our team will use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and address the issue before it gets worse.
Warped or Buckled Tile
Warped or buckled tile can be a sign of water damage. If you notice your tile is looking uneven or distorted, it’s essential to call us right away. We’ll assess the damage and provide a solution to repair or replace the affected tile.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Water stains or discoloration on your tile floor can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, they can show further damage or mold growth. Our team will use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and address the issue before it gets worse.
Peeling or Cracking Grout
Peeling or cracking grout can be a sign of water damage. If you notice your grout is looking worn or damaged, it’s essential to call us right away. We’ll assess the damage and provide a solution to repair or replace the affected grout.
Visible Water Damage or Leaks
Visible water damage or leaks can be a sign of a bigger problem. If you notice water pooling on your tile floor or seeping from the walls, it’s essential to call us right away. We’ll assess the damage and provide a solution to repair or replace the affected materials.

Tile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Wylie, TX
The cost of tile floor water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Wylie, TX. These estimates are based on our experience and can vary depending on your specific situation. We’ll prov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and developing a customized plan to restore your tile floor.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and equipment needed. |
| Repair or Replacement | $1,500 – $10,000 | Type of flooring, extent of damage, and materials needed. |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of flooring. |

How Can I Prevent Water Damage on My Tile Floor?
Regular maintenance is key to preventing water damage on your tile floor. Check your pipes regularly, ensure your gutters are clear, and address any leaks or water stains quickly. Our team also recommends installing a water sensor or leak detector to alert you to potential issues.
